Biography

In March 2018, Sarah Neibart entered public service when she was appointed to the Township Committee. In November 2018, she won election and was voted Deputy Mayor in January 2019 by a majority of the Township Committee. She served as Mayor in 2020 and 2021. Sarah has worked on many local, statewide, and national political campaigns and currently consults for political candidates. In addition, Sarah is a contractor and assists public and private entities on assessing and evaluating technology and security programs. In 2017, Sarah founded an organization focused on educating residents on New Jersey's highest-in-the-nation property taxes and the negative impact that these taxes have on residents and businesses. Sarah is a volunteer firefighter; the Deputy Coordinator of the town’s Office of Emergency Management, and a Board Member of the Spring Street Community Development Corporation in Morristown. She is pursuing a Master’s Degree in Taxation Policy at Georgetown. Sarah and her husband have created an animal sanctuary for rescued pigs and other pets at their home.
